The Evolution of Returns: From Manual to Automated

Traditionally, returns and refunds required significant manual oversight—customers initiating requests via email or customer service portals, followed by human intervention to verify, process, and issue refunds. This cumbersome process often resulted in delays, lost packages, or miscommunications, ultimately undermining customer trust.

Today, technological advancements have paved the way for automation, empowering online retailers to streamline refunds through sophisticated platforms that orchestrate end-to-end return management. Automated systems leverage machine learning, real-time tracking, and secure integrations with payment gateways to reduce human error, accelerate processing times, and elevate customer satisfaction.

Key Technologies Disrupting Refund Management

Several technological innovations have converged to make automatic refunds a viable reality:

  • Artificial Intelligence and Machine Learning: Enable predictive analytics to detect fraudulent claims, optimize return routing, and personalize customer interactions.
  • Integrated Payment Platforms: Facilitate instant refund issuance directly through the merchant’s payment processor, minimizing delays and errors.
  • Real-Time Return Tracking: Provides customers with live updates, streamlining communication and reducing inquiries to customer service.
  • Platform Integration: Connects return portals, inventory management, and logistics providers for end-to-end automation.

When implemented thoughtfully, these technologies revolutionize how brands handle refunds—making them faster, more transparent, and more trustworthy.

Challenges and Considerations

Despite rapid advancements, automating refunds introduces new challenges:

  1. Customer Experience Nuances: Over-automation can depersonalize interactions. Striking a balance between automation and human touch remains crucial.
  2. Fraud Prevention: While AI helps detect fraudulent claims, sophistication in fraudulent tactics necessitates ongoing refinement of algorithms.
  3. Data Privacy: Managing sensitive customer data in compliance with regulations like GDPR and CCPA is paramount.
  4. System Reliability: Dependence on complex integrations increases the importance of robust backend infrastructure to prevent outages.

Effective implementation requires a nuanced approach that integrates technological innovation with customer-centric policies.
